Choose the correct agent marker.
Legea a fost votată ___ parlament.
de către
de
către
pentru
✓ Correct!
✗ Not quite. Correct answer: de către
Standard agent marker for formal contexts.
frontend.learn_grammar.from_rule: Agentive Passive
Find the error.
Find and fix the mistake:
Proiectul a fost terminată de către colegi.
Proiectul a fost terminat de către colegi.
Proiectul a fost terminată de către colegi.
Proiectul este terminat de către colegi.
Proiectul a fost terminat de colegi.
✓ Correct!
✗ Not quite. Correct answer: Proiectul a fost terminat de către colegi.
Participle must match masculine 'proiectul'.
frontend.learn_grammar.from_rule: Agentive Passive
Choose the correct sentence.
Which sentence is correct?
Decizia a fost luată.
Decizia a fost luat.
Decizia a fost luate.
Decizia a fost luatu.
✓ Correct!
✗ Not quite. Correct answer: Decizia a fost luată.
Correct agreement.
frontend.learn_grammar.from_rule: Passive in Formal Contexts
Fix the error.
Find and fix the mistake:
Casa este construit.
Casa este construită
Casa a fost construit
Casa este a construit
Niciuna
✓ Correct!
✗ Not quite. Correct answer: Casa este construită
Gender agreement.
frontend.learn_grammar.from_rule: Passive vs Active
Report the speech.
Ea a zis: 'Plec'. -> Ea a zis că ___.
pleacă
plec
plecat
plecând
✓ Correct!
✗ Not quite. Correct answer: pleacă
Pronoun/verb shift.
frontend.learn_grammar.from_rule: Passive vs Active
Fill in the correct form of 'a fi'.
Cartea ___ citită de el.
este
sunt
a fost
va fi
✓ Correct!
✗ Not quite. Correct answer: este
Present tense is needed.
frontend.learn_grammar.from_rule: Passive Voice Construction
Select the correct agent marker.
Proiectul este făcut ___ comitet.
de către
de
din
la
✓ Correct!
✗ Not quite. Correct answer: de către
Formal agent marker.
frontend.learn_grammar.from_rule: Passive vs Active
Complete the passive sentence.
Cartea ___ (fi) citită de el.
este
a fost
va fi
toate
✓ Correct!
✗ Not quite. Correct answer: toate
All tenses are grammatically possible.
frontend.learn_grammar.from_rule: Passive vs Active
Select the correct reported speech.
El spune că ___.
vine
venit
venea
venind
✓ Correct!
✗ Not quite. Correct answer: vine
Present tense matches.
frontend.learn_grammar.from_rule: Passive vs Active
Fill in the blank with the correct passive form.
Cartea ___ (scrie) de autor.
este scrisă
este scris
a fost scris
este scrise
✓ Correct!
✗ Not quite. Correct answer: este scrisă
Agreement with feminine 'Cartea'.
frontend.learn_grammar.from_rule: Passive in Formal Contexts